Chiropractic Therapy Assistants


 

101st General Assembly enacted legislation requiring that all chiropractic assistants performing therapy on your patients be licensed and certified by the state. June 26, 2000 was the effective date for implementation of the program. Every C.A. who performs therapy must pass the state examination.
